Job description

Job Summary

The Inventory Lead supports the Inventory Manager/Supervisor and dispensary staff by supervising and maintaining accurate inventory control measures. They provide leadership, guidance, and support to team members, fostering a positive environment. The Inventory Lead cross checks physical quantities with system quantities and applies inventory control practices that ensure alignment.

Duties and Responsibilities
  • Support retail operations by maintaining inventory accuracy: manage stock levels, variances, storage, menu updates, and consumption.
  • Perform inventory counts, weekly audits, and necessary adjustments to support the retail business.
  • Maintain a clean, organized work environment, ensuring all inventory is stored securely.
  • Participate in the flow of physical stock for order processing.
  • Report any irregularities to the Inventory Supervisor/Manager.
  • Complete checks to keep all menus, digital and physical, up to date and accurate.
  • Provide regular reporting required by internal operations and state regulations.
  • Ensure product is stocked on the sales floor and ready for purchase.
  • Communicate variance issues or missing information preventing proper inventory ordering.
  • Hold team to a high standard, ensuring fluid and consistent communication with praise and feedback.
  • Maintain appearance of the store; keep restrooms, etc., consistently clean, safe, and guest‑ready.

Working Conditions
  • Work performed primarily in a dispensary; may be odorous and loud with fluctuating temperatures.
  • Frequent contact with staff, vendors, customers, law enforcement, and state inspectors.
Physical Requirements
  • Use a computer for extended periods; operate POS and other office equipment.
  • Move about office and retail environment.
  • Transport dispensary products/totes up to 30 lbs across the dispensary.
  • Twist, turn, bend, stand and walk as required.
